The campus features 12 uniquely designed office buildings located in neighborhoods surrounded by nature and native plants. With easily accessible parking decks and miles of bike and nature trails connecting campus and the community, whether you commute by bike, e-bike, public transportation, or car, getting to the office is easy. No two buildings are alike, and all are constructed with sustainable materials such as locally sourced bulk timber and dynamic glass, equipped with smart technology and powered by renewable energy. Inside, an employee can start his day in the Coffee Collaborative, a functional collaboration space for meals and meetings, or go straight to his private workspace. We offer a variety of flexible workspaces to suit your needs on any given day, including individual desks, hot desks, soundproof phone booths, dedicated window seating, and soft-lit focus rooms.

Our office spaces are surrounded by gathering spaces including a lobby-level outdoor patio, rooftop terrace, food truck pavilion, and Helen’s Amphitheater, a large central gathering space in the heart of campus.
